About the Game

Rotatorix is an arcade style maze runner. The player moves around a circular world, always forward but can control both the speed for lateral movement and forward movement, allowing even a full stop.

The story depict you as a newborn member of an artificial intelligence species attempting to construct a portal to leave our galaxy. Your life starts with the apparently simple goal of traveling to the location of the construction site, which is the center of the galaxy. On he way you will start to pick up powerups activating various special abilities that will aid your navigation efforts. From the center, you will once again have to travel to more remote areas where the special materials needed for the great work are found. Your mission will be to get to those remote areas, collect the materials and then transport them back to the center of the Galaxy.

Contains 24 maps of various difficulty.
Has 3 different play modes, third person, first person and fixed camera that will test your hand eye coordination to the limit.
Contains 4 different free avatars for the player with the possibility to buy others.
Collect 8 types of resources.
